White House Does Not Rule Out More Military Strikes After Rocket Attack in Iraq

HeadlineMar 04, 2021

The White House on Wednesday did not rule out a military response to a rocket attack on a military base housing U.S. troops in Iraq. A U.S. civilian contractor died from a heart attack, but no other casualties were reported. This comes almost one week after Biden ordered a strike on “Iranian-backed militant groups” in eastern Syria without congressional approval.
